Loya Auto Insurance Liability Coverage

Liability insurance protects you under the law from a car accident or event in which you were at fault. It pays for any damage to other persons or properties if the policyholder is at fault.

For example, some covered situations might be if there was property damage to third parties, bodily injury, or other damage in a covered accident, such as pain and suffering or hitting and causing damage to another vehicle while driving on the road.

Uninsured/underinsured Drivers’ Coverage

If you are hit by someone driving with less than the minimum liability insurance requirement or get into an accident with an uninsured driver, this type of insurance will assume the costs arising from the accident. Otherwise, you would have to pay the expenses from your pocket.

This coverage protects you and your passengers against any bodily injury you may suffer in the accident. This applies in a hit-and-run accident, a collision with a driver who is not adequately insured, or if you are hit while walking.

Comprehensive and Collision Coverage

Comprehensive and Collision insurance is important insurance. These two types of insurance can be purchased separately, but they have one thing in common. In essence, they both protect the policyholder from damage to the insured vehicle in the event of an accident.

Collision insurance covers damage to the vehicle in the event of an accident due to a collision with another car or object. Among the benefits of this insurance is that it covers the costs of auto repairs or the complete replacement of the covered vehicle.

On the other hand, Comprehensive auto insurance cover damages to the policyholder’s vehicle in some way other than a collision. Some covered events could be theft, vandalism, or hail.

Medical Payment Coverage

This type of coverage includes the payment of medical treatments or medical costs for all the people involved in the accident, be it you or the other passengers in the vehicle. For instance, if you walk down the street and get involved in a covered accident, this insurance will also cover you.

Personal Injury Coverage Policy

While medical payment coverage only covers medical bills, PIP offers a broader range of benefits regardless of fault. Although this type of coverage does not apply in all states of the country, it does cover injuries, funeral costs, loss of income or wages, or the loss of other services that may have affected you, your family members, or other covered passengers.

Other Types of Coverage That Can Help You

Loya Auto Insurance coverages provide several options to protect you and your assets. After an accident in which your car has been rendered useless, Basic Loss of Use coverage (or Rental Reimbursement) will cover all the transportation expenses. It may include the cost of a rented vehicle, bus, subway, or other.

Generally, car rental expenses are covered until your car is repaired or the coverage limit is not exhausted. On the other hand, Rental days plus improves the Basic Loss of Use coverage since it will protect you indefinitely for renting a car.
